Gunnar Staalesen is a prominent Norwegian author known for his contributions to the crime fiction genre. Born in Bergen, he is best recognized for his series featuring private detective Varg Veum, which has captivated readers since the first book was published in the late 1970s. His writing is characterized by intricate plots, deep character development, and a profound understanding of the human psyche, making his stories both engaging and thought-provoking. Staalesen's works often explore the darker sides of human nature and the complexities of morality, set against the backdrop of Norwegian society.
Throughout his career, Staalesen has received various accolades, including the prestigious Riverton Prize, which is awarded for the best Norwegian crime novel. His influence on the genre extends beyond the written word, as several of his novels have been adapted into films and television series, further solidifying his status as a leading figure in Scandinavian crime literature. With a writing style that combines suspense with rich narrative depth, Gunnar Staalesen continues to be a significant voice in contemporary crime fiction.
